The image depicts the exterior of the "Church on the Rock Mission Int'l" building, located at Plot 34C, Alheri Layout, within Barakin Lerawi, Nigeria. The two-story building features a salmon-pink/light brown facade with visible weathering and several rectangular windows. "Church on the Rock Mission Int'l" is displayed in raised letters near the roofline. In front of the building, a large white banner sign attached to a dark metal fence details the church's activities: Sunday School (8:15am-9:00am), Sunday Service (9:00am-11:30am), Wednesday Mid-Week Service (5:00pm-6:30pm), Friday Prayer Meeting (5:00pm-6:00pm), and the Last Sunday of every month as Manna Worship Service (8:30pm-10:30pm). The sign also states "COME AND ENCOUNTER GOD." A tall, grey street light pole stands centrally in the foreground. An asphalt road occupies the immediate foreground, separated from the church property by a concrete curb painted with alternating black and white sections, featuring a visible drainage opening. A concrete ramp provides access from the road level to the property. A dark metal gate is partially visible on the left. The sky is clear blue. No individuals are present, and no active interactions or actions are occurring. Part of a corrugated metallic structure is visible on the far right edge of the frame.
